The 2017 XRP Rally: A Brief Overview
In 2017, XRP's price increase was nothing short of phenomenal. The cryptocurrency gained over 36,000% in value during the year, moving from a fraction of a penny to just below $4. This rally was fueled by widespread excitement in the cryptocurrency market, coupled with growing interest from institutional investors, partnerships, and the growing adoption of blockchain technology.
If XRP were to replicate such a rally, it would imply another massive price surge, potentially surpassing its previous all-time high, depending on market conditions and the broader crypto environment.

Could XRP Achieve These Heights Again?
The possibility of XRP reaching these levels is not far-fetched, especially when considering the key factors driving its potential growth:
Positive Legal Developments: Ripple, the company behind XRP, has been engaged in a crucial lawsuit with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) since late 2020. The outcome of this case will significantly impact XRP's future. If the case is resolved favorably for Ripple and XRP is deemed not to be a security, the cryptocurrency could be listed on more cryptocurrency exchanges and become more accessible to investors. This increased availability may lead to higher demand and, subsequently, drive up the price of XRP.
Growing Institutional Interest: In recent years, there has been increasing interest from institutional investors in XRP. This interest is largely due to XRP's potential as a digital asset for cross-border payments and its fast transaction speeds and low transaction costs. If more institutional investors decide to add XRP to their portfolios, it could create further demand for the cryptocurrency and contribute to its price appreciation.
Wider Adoption of XRP: XRP's utility extends beyond being a cryptocurrency for retail investors. Several companies and financial institutions are exploring integrating XRP into their systems for faster and more efficient payments. For example, Santander, a Spanish banking giant, utilized XRP for a pilot project in 2018 to facilitate faster payments to Poland. Such initiatives and partnerships could increase the demand for XRP and positively impact its price.
